## Build Provenance — ParityScope

Quick note for reviewers: every ParityScope rate-parity checker build is signed by the Lanternworks pipeline, and the attestation blob travels with the artifact. Don't approve a deploy unless the provenance step shows green — yes, even for hotfixes. If you need to cross-check an artifact manually, match it against the token recorded directly below.

pipeline stamp: htk21_cc68b8e00e3cb5ca75ae8

# InkLedger Environments

InkLedger, our PDF invoice renderer, runs in three environments: dev, staging, and production. Each environment has its own font cache, template bucket, and render queue. New team members should verify staging parity before promoting any template change. Please read each setting carefully before editing anything. The staging environment currently uses the following configuration values.

deployment values, yadup-tajof:
oliath:
  log_level: debug
  metrics_host: metrics.oliath.zemvarlabs.internal
  pool_size: 4

## Building Access — Spares Room (Hullbrook Annex)

Contractors: the spare hardware room is down the east corridor on the ground floor, third door on the left. Sign in at the front desk first and grab a visitor lanyard. Anything you take out, jot it in the blue logbook — yes, even the little stuff. The door self-locks, so don't wedge it. To get in, punch in the code below.

staff pass of hagug-taguf = bdg-HJ-9

Ticket: SketchLoom undo/redo service auth failing

Hey sec review folks — the history service behind SketchLoom's diagram editor (the thing that stores undo/redo snapshots) started rejecting calls Tuesday. Root cause: the service credential expired and nobody got the renewal ping. Undo works locally but redo across sessions is dead. Marta rotated the credential this morning and confirmed the history stack replays cleanly. Flagging here for audit trail purposes. The replacement key for the snapshot service is below.

API key for kageg-yawip: vxb15-hPYGepB2Ktrw1iB